Introducing the Whatnauts is the kind of hard-to-find album that makes you pee in your pants when you uncover a copy withering away at some Goodwill, yard sale, or flea market. Scavenging for their recordings is what you had to do until the late ‘90s when no fewer than three CDs of the Whatnauts’ music finally hit the streets. Obscure beyond reason, the Whatnauts were comprised of Garnett Jones, Billy Herndon, Gerald Chunky Pinckney, and a guy identified only as Ray, who disappeared after this album. They were masterful purveyors of heartache-soul
Forget Me Nots" is a song co-written and performed by American R&B musician Patrice Rushen. The song appears on Rushen's seventh album Straight from the Heart (1982). Making a radical shift in her music, Rushen would continue to harness the particular style of this record all through to her next album Now (1984)

They're a united front, belligerent and dizzying in their approach. For each song on Nots’ debut album, there’s a word or phrase that makes itself prominent, forcefully. Most of these are ripped from the song’s titles: "insect eyes," "decadence," "reactor," "strange rage," "static," "psychic talk show. They’re used as bludgeons, shouted by multiple voices, often lobbed with disdain or disgust. Obviously, there’s a lot of punk rock utility in catchy, abrasive, oft-repeated two-word hooks-when several people shout "black mold" in unison, you pay attention

What So Not is an electronic music project by Australian record producer Emoh Instead (stage name by Christopher John Emerson), and formerly a duo with record producer Flume. What So Not has toured the world, playing in various festivals, including Coachella Valley Music and Arts Festival, Pukkelpop, Ultra Music Festival and Lollapalooza. What So Not is best known for his hits such as "Gemini" (featuring George Maple), "Jaguar", "High You Are" and "Tell Me" (with RL Grime).
